10 months ago I had surgery and I've only lost 90 lbs. My friend had it done & we both weighed the same amount and she's already lost 135lbs. What am I doing wrong?? Please help because I am becoming discouraged! I need to start a diet maybe??

First of all 90lbs is a very good loss. Second everyone is different. You cannot compare yourself to someone else or you will always be discouraged. Are you taking enough Protein in, drinking enough Fluid, exercising, or just ask yourself what you are eating. Also you cannot starve your sleeve. Do not give up you haven't even hit a year yet. Be happy you have lost 90 do not be in competition with someone else. When there is a competition there is always a loser and you are not a loser (in a negative way). Change your way of thinking and say "I have lost 90lbs!!" Stress will make you gain weight so relax and work on yourself without comparing yourself to someone else. :)
